Description

Context Boat rental without a license in Las Fuentes, Alcossebre, offers access to the Mediterranean coastline facing the Sierra de Irta, a protected natural area with 15 km of untouched shoreline. This region is known for its calm waters and remote coves that are difficult to reach by land, making it ideal for safe, easy sailing on vessels up to 15 CV. The area is perfect for leisurely navigation, especially for those new to boating. The Experience After a brief safety and handling briefing, you’ll take the wheel of a Quicksilver 505 Activ Open, equipped with depth sounder, radio, and a bimini canopy. Feel the sea breeze and the salty air as you sail at your own pace, stopping at secluded coves to swim or relax on inflatable mats. The gentle hum of the engine accompanies your journey, which can last between 1 and 7 hours depending on your preference. Who It’s For This activity suits small groups of up to 5 people, families with children over 8 years old, and individuals with no prior boating experience. No significant physical effort is required, but it’s not recommended for those prone to seasickness or those seeking guided tours. Local Context The Puerto Deportivo Las Fuentes is a traditional departure point for exploring the Valencia coast. The local community maintains a strong connection to the sea, blending nautical tourism with the preservation of Alcossebre’s natural and cultural heritage, including the Sierra de Irta.

Expert Recommendations

Bring comfortable clothing, sunscreen, sunglasses, a towel, and plenty of water for your trip. Avoid midday sailing in summer for greater comfort. Although no license is required, follow the safety instructions carefully and always wear a life jacket. Book early during peak season to guarantee availability, and plan routes toward remote coves only reachable by sea to enjoy a more exclusive experience.

About the Area

The Puerto Deportivo Las Fuentes in Alcossebre is a coastal hub offering boat rentals without a license. From here, you can easily access the Sierra de Irta, a protected natural area with hiking trails and pristine, untouched coves. Nearby attractions include the Fuentes del Algar, the Peñíscola Castle, and local restaurants serving authentic regional cuisine.
